Tips for Selecting a Fishing Kayak

Choosing a suitable fishing kayak requires careful consideration of individual needs and preferences, as well as the intended fishing environment. The following tips offer guidance for making an informed decision.

Tip 1: Consider Hull Design: Kayak hull designs significantly impact stability and maneuverability. A wider, flatter hull provides greater stability, ideal for calm waters and stand-up fishing. A longer, narrower hull offers better tracking and speed, suited for covering larger distances or paddling in currents.

Tip 2: Evaluate Propulsion Options: Kayaks are propelled using paddles, pedals, or motors. Paddle kayaks offer affordability and exercise but require more physical effort. Pedal kayaks provide hands-free fishing and increased speed, while motor-powered kayaks cover vast distances effortlessly but come with a higher price tag.

Tip 3: Assess Storage Capacity: Ample storage is essential for carrying fishing gear, tackle boxes, and safety equipment. Consider the size and accessibility of storage compartments, including hatches, tank wells, and rod holders.

Tip 4: Prioritize Comfort and Ergonomics: A comfortable seat and adjustable footrests are crucial for long hours on the water. Ensure the kayak offers adequate legroom and back support for a comfortable paddling experience.

Tip 5: Factor in Weight Capacity: The kayak’s weight capacity should accommodate the angler’s weight, along with the weight of all gear and equipment. Exceeding the weight capacity compromises stability and performance.

Tip 6: Think About the Fishing Environment: Consider the type of water (calm lakes, rivers, or open ocean) and the target fish species when selecting a kayak. Specialized kayaks are designed for specific fishing environments and techniques.

Tip 7: Set a Budget: Fishing kayaks range in price from a few hundred to several thousand dollars. Establish a budget beforehand to narrow down the options and avoid overspending.

1. Stability

1. Stability, Best Fishing Kayak

Stability stands as a cornerstone in evaluating fishing kayaks. A stable platform is paramount for various on-the-water activities, including casting, reeling, landing fish, and even standing to sight-cast in certain models. Compromised stability can lead to capsizing, jeopardizing not only the fishing experience but also safety. The degree of stability required depends on the intended fishing environment. Calm lakes and ponds demand less primary stability (resistance to initial tipping) than rivers or open ocean conditions. For example, anglers fishing in choppy coastal waters require a kayak with exceptional secondary stability (resistance to further tipping once tilted). This characteristic ensures the vessel remains upright even when encountering waves or wakes.

Several design elements contribute to kayak stability. Hull width and shape play a crucial role; wider, flatter hulls generally offer greater initial stability. Outrigger systems and pontoons further enhance stability, particularly valuable for anglers who prefer to stand while fishing. Weight distribution also influences stability; keeping the center of gravity low enhances balance. Understanding the interplay of these factors empowers informed decision-making when selecting a fishing kayak. For instance, an angler planning to fish in sheltered bays might prioritize maneuverability over extreme stability, opting for a slightly narrower hull. Conversely, an angler targeting large game fish in offshore waters requires maximum stability, justifying a wider, more stable platform.

2. Maneuverability

2. Maneuverability, Best Fishing Kayak

Maneuverability represents a critical factor in determining a fishing kayak’s suitability for specific environments and fishing styles. The ability to navigate efficiently through tight spaces, swiftly change directions, and maintain control in challenging conditions directly impacts fishing success. A highly maneuverable kayak allows anglers to access secluded fishing spots, effectively work shorelines, and respond quickly to changing currents or fish movement. Conversely, a kayak lacking maneuverability can hinder access to prime fishing areas and impede responsiveness to opportunities. For example, navigating narrow creeks or mangrove tunnels requires a kayak with exceptional turning capabilities, while tackling swift river currents necessitates precise control and responsiveness.

Several design elements influence a kayak’s maneuverability. Hull length and shape play significant roles; shorter kayaks generally turn more quickly than longer ones. A kayak’s rocker (the curvature of the hull from bow to stern) also affects maneuverability; a higher rocker profile enhances turning performance, while a flatter rocker improves tracking in a straight line. The type of rudder or skeg system, if present, further impacts maneuverability. A well-designed rudder system allows for precise directional control, while a skeg enhances tracking and reduces yaw (side-to-side movement). Understanding these design elements allows for informed decisions tailored to specific fishing needs. For instance, an angler fishing in tight quarters might prioritize a shorter kayak with a higher rocker, while an angler paddling long distances on open water might favor a longer kayak with a flatter rocker and a well-designed skeg.

3. Storage Capacity

3. Storage Capacity, Best Fishing Kayak

Storage capacity represents a critical factor in evaluating fishing kayaks, directly impacting an angler’s ability to carry essential gear, tackle, and safety equipment. Adequate storage ensures convenient access to necessary items, promoting efficient fishing practices and enhancing overall on-the-water experiences. Insufficient storage can lead to cluttered decks, hindering movement and potentially compromising safety. The ideal storage configuration depends on individual fishing styles and the type and quantity of gear typically carried.

  • Types of Storage Compartments

    Fishing kayaks offer diverse storage solutions, including hatches, tank wells, and specialized compartments for tackle boxes and rods. Hatches provide secure, waterproof storage for valuable items and gear sensitive to moisture. Tank wells, typically located behind the seat, offer open storage for larger items like crates or coolers. Dedicated tackle storage compartments keep lures, hooks, and other small items organized and easily accessible. The choice of storage type depends on the specific gear carried and the angler’s organizational preferences. For example, fly fishermen might prioritize dedicated fly box storage, while bass anglers might prefer larger open tank wells for tackle bags and coolers.

  • Storage Capacity and Kayak Size

    Kayak size directly correlates with storage capacity. Longer kayaks generally offer more storage space than shorter models. However, larger kayaks can be more challenging to transport and maneuver, requiring consideration of individual needs and physical capabilities. Anglers planning extended trips or carrying substantial gear might prioritize larger kayaks with ample storage, while those fishing smaller bodies of water or prioritizing maneuverability might opt for smaller kayaks with less storage but greater agility. For instance, kayak anglers targeting large pelagic fish offshore require substantial storage for specialized gear and safety equipment, justifying a larger vessel. Conversely, anglers fishing small streams or ponds prioritize maneuverability over maximum storage capacity.

  • Weight Capacity and Storage Considerations

    A kayak’s weight capacity limits the total weight of the angler, gear, and equipment. Exceeding the weight capacity compromises stability and performance, potentially leading to safety risks. Anglers carrying heavier gear must carefully consider weight capacity when selecting a kayak. Distributing weight evenly within the kayak also contributes to stability and efficient handling. Overloading a kayak with gear reduces freeboard (the distance between the waterline and the deck), increasing the risk of capsizing, especially in rough conditions. Careful planning and packing are essential to ensure optimal weight distribution and safe operation within the kayak’s specified weight limits.

  • Accessibility and Organization

    Easy access to stored gear streamlines fishing activities and minimizes disruptions. Well-designed storage compartments with strategically placed hatches and readily accessible tackle boxes enhance efficiency. Consider the layout and accessibility of storage areas when evaluating different kayak models. Features like recessed rod holders, bungee cords, and gear tracks contribute to organized storage and efficient gear management. For example, readily accessible rod holders allow for quick changes in lures or techniques without disrupting the fishing flow. Similarly, strategically placed hatches and compartments prevent the need to rummage through gear, minimizing distractions and maximizing fishing time.

5. Propulsion System

5. Propulsion System, Best Fishing Kayak

Propulsion systems represent a pivotal factor in determining the optimal fishing kayak, significantly influencing speed, efficiency, and overall fishing experience. Different propulsion methods offer distinct advantages and disadvantages, impacting an angler’s ability to cover water, access fishing spots, and conserve energy. Choosing the right propulsion system hinges on individual fishing styles, physical capabilities, and the intended fishing environment. Understanding the nuances of each propulsion method empowers informed decisions, aligning kayak selection with specific needs and maximizing on-the-water effectiveness.

Paddle propulsion, the traditional method, offers affordability, simplicity, and excellent exercise. However, paddling requires physical exertion, potentially limiting fishing time and reach, particularly in challenging conditions like strong currents or wind. Pedal-powered kayaks provide hands-free fishing, enabling anglers to focus on casting and reeling while maintaining speed and control. Pedal drives offer increased speed and efficiency compared to paddling but often come with a higher price tag. Motorized kayaks offer the greatest range and speed, allowing anglers to cover vast distances effortlessly. However, motors add weight and complexity, requiring battery management and potentially increasing maintenance requirements. For example, an angler fishing large lakes or reservoirs might benefit from a pedal or motor-driven kayak to cover more water, while an angler fishing small streams or ponds might prefer the simplicity and maneuverability of a paddle kayak.

6. Durability

6. Durability, Best Fishing Kayak

Durability stands as a critical factor in determining the long-term value and performance of a fishing kayak. A durable kayak withstands the rigors of the fishing environment, including impacts, abrasion, UV exposure, and extreme temperatures, ensuring reliable performance and longevity. Investing in a durable kayak minimizes repair costs and ensures consistent functionality over time. Conversely, a kayak lacking durability requires frequent repairs, potentially interrupting fishing trips and ultimately diminishing the overall experience.

  • Construction Materials and Manufacturing Processes

    Kayak durability hinges significantly on construction materials and manufacturing processes. High-quality materials, such as rotomolded polyethylene or thermoformed ABS, offer superior impact resistance and durability compared to less robust materials. Advanced manufacturing techniques, like seamless construction and reinforced hulls, further enhance durability, minimizing weak points and ensuring structural integrity. For example, a rotomolded polyethylene kayak typically withstands impacts and abrasion better than a kayak constructed from less durable materials, contributing to a longer lifespan and greater value over time. Careful consideration of construction materials and manufacturing techniques empowers informed decisions, ensuring long-term durability and minimizing the risk of damage.

  • UV Resistance and Protection

    Exposure to ultraviolet (UV) radiation from sunlight degrades kayak materials over time, causing fading, cracking, and reduced structural integrity. Kayaks constructed from UV-resistant materials and treated with UV protectants retain their color and structural integrity, extending their lifespan and preserving their appearance. Storing kayaks out of direct sunlight when not in use further mitigates UV damage and prolongs their functional life. For example, a kayak stored outdoors without adequate UV protection might experience premature fading and cracking, while a UV-resistant kayak retains its appearance and structural integrity for extended periods, even with regular sun exposure.

  • Impact and Abrasion Resistance

    Fishing kayaks frequently encounter impacts and abrasion from rocks, logs, and other obstacles in the water. Kayaks constructed from impact-resistant materials and featuring reinforced hulls withstand these encounters without sustaining significant damage. Features like skid plates and keel guards offer additional protection in high-wear areas, further enhancing durability and minimizing the risk of punctures or cracks. For instance, a kayak with a reinforced hull and skid plate performs better in rocky or shallow environments, minimizing the risk of damage compared to a kayak lacking these protective features.

  • Hardware and Fittings

    Durable hardware and fittings contribute significantly to a fishing kayak’s overall longevity and performance. High-quality stainless steel or marine-grade aluminum fittings resist corrosion and withstand the stresses of regular use. Reinforced attachment points and robust hardware ensure secure mounting of accessories and contribute to the kayak’s overall structural integrity. For example, using high-quality stainless steel hardware ensures long-term corrosion resistance, while inferior hardware might corrode and fail prematurely, compromising the kayak’s functionality and safety.

Frequently Asked Questions

This section addresses common inquiries regarding the selection and use of fishing kayaks, providing concise and informative responses to facilitate informed decision-making.

Question 1: What are the primary differences between sit-on-top and sit-inside kayaks for fishing?

Sit-on-top kayaks offer superior stability and ease of entry/exit, making them suitable for warmer climates and calmer waters. Sit-inside kayaks provide better protection from the elements and greater storage capacity, advantageous in colder conditions or rougher waters. Choosing between these designs depends on individual preferences, climate, and water conditions.

Question 2: How does hull design influence fishing kayak performance?

Hull design significantly impacts stability, maneuverability, and tracking. Wider hulls offer increased stability, while longer, narrower hulls improve speed and tracking. The choice of hull design depends on the intended fishing environment and personal preferences.

Question 3: What are the key features to consider when choosing a fishing kayak propulsion system?

Key features include speed, efficiency, cost, and physical exertion. Paddle propulsion offers affordability and simplicity. Pedal drives provide hands-free fishing and increased speed. Motorized kayaks cover vast distances effortlessly but add cost and complexity. The optimal propulsion system depends on individual needs and fishing styles.

Question 4: How important is weight capacity in fishing kayak selection?

Weight capacity determines the total weight a kayak can safely carry, including the angler, gear, and equipment. Exceeding the weight capacity compromises stability and performance. Selecting a kayak with adequate weight capacity ensures safety and optimal performance.

Question 5: What safety precautions should one take when fishing from a kayak?

Essential safety precautions include wearing a personal flotation device (PFD), carrying a whistle or other signaling device, informing someone of fishing plans, checking weather conditions, and adhering to local boating regulations. Prioritizing safety enhances the overall fishing experience.

Question 6: How does one maintain and store a fishing kayak properly?

Proper maintenance includes rinsing the kayak after each use, storing it out of direct sunlight, and periodically inspecting and cleaning hardware and fittings. Proper storage practices prolong the kayak’s lifespan and maintain its performance. Regular maintenance ensures optimal functionality and long-term value.
